Italian and modern are the operative words for this space specializing in exhibitions of important, historical works by members of Italy’s 20th-century avant-garde. Visits have to be scheduled in advance and there is a $10 admission, but what you receive in return is the chance to get up close and personal with masterpieces by such greats as De Chirico and Morandi.
